Haggis is what most people consider to be Scotland's national specialty. And yeah, it's basically animal innards like brains and lungs and stuff put into an animal stomach/sausage casing and cooked. Some people do eat it around Britain, but it's mostly a Scottish thing. The innards thing is a Britain-wide one though, with livers and kidneys and hearts and all that jazz.
